FROZEN MEAT.
Messrs. Dalgety and Co. have received the following cable rrom their London office, dated November 18: — The lamb market is weak and the demand limited. Quotations are: Canterbury, light 9 ld, heavy 7Jd; North Island, light 9Jd, heavy 7id. Mutton is weak and the demand poor. Canterbury, light 6id, heavy 5Jd; North Island 5Jd. Beef.—Market weak. Demand Is less. Hinds, 4Jd; fores, 3Jd. . Pork is weaker, owing to cheap supplies from Argentine. Nominal spot quotations are: New Zealand, lid to n»d. Australian g.a.q. lamb, light, 9*d. Market weak, demand moderate.
